Output aab6f5bc02316eea1e4c94b4a2a1543c21d75a1e73732842918c499f2b23d3e9:3

value
230356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d80858659c4a8b10ec7b6312760c05352cb830 OP_EQUAL
address
3EFsJ2r34hgpenBUQDcwgMxjyWzzpbhjfy
transaction
aab6f5bc02316eea1e4c94b4a2a1543c21d75a1e73732842918c499f2b23d3e9
spent
true